Sue Ann (Worsham) Phillips Nation, age 77 of Jena, Louisiana was received into Heaven on Tuesday, July 30, 2024.

She was born to the union of Lloyd Lee Worsham and Ruby Pearl (Crooks) Worsham on Tuesday, March 4, 1947, in Los Angeles, CA.

Sue was a member of Oak Grove Baptist Church. She worked for Avon for many years, as a representative and Regional Manager receiving many awards for her service, then moving on to selling Life Insurance, then getting her license to sell real estate for over 20 years before her illness caused her to retire.  She was affectionally known as; Momma, Momma Sue, Sister Sue, Granny Sue, Aunt Sue, Maw Sue, Maw Maw Sue, Grandma Sue, Ruby Pearl, Jr., and by Billy as Pookie. She enjoyed cooking and watching all the kids play ball. She loved playing Scrabble and was very good at it. She will be missed by so many.

Sue was preceded in death by her parents, husband Jerry Phillips, a brother Rick "Hot Wheels" Worsham, and two grandsons Junior Evans and Zachary Joiner.
